Navigating the Future of Innovation


Who We Are
In today’s technology-driven society, numerous businesses and people provide database creation and software advising services. For firms to maintain their competitiveness and streamline their operations, these services are crucial.IT consultancies are organisations that focus on giving businesses technology-related guidance and services. The services that many of these consultancies provide include database creation and software advising services. They frequently work with knowledgeable consultants and developers who may assist companies in creating databases and software systems that are tailored to their particular requirements.

Software Infrastructure Services
Software infrastructure services refer to the foundational components that support software applications and enable them to run smoothly. These services are critical to the success of any software project, as they ensure that the application can scale, perform well, and remain secure. Here are some of the main components of software infrastructure services.Cloud infrastructure is a key component of modern software infrastructure services. It enables businesses to host their software applications and data on remote servers, which can be accessed from anywhere with an internet connection. Cloud infrastructure providers like Amazon Web Services, Microsoft Azure, and Google Cloud Platform offer a range of services, including virtual servers, databases, storage, and networking.
Containerization is a technique used to package software applications into portable units, known as containers. This approach enables applications to be easily deployed and scaled across different environments, such as development, testing, and production. Containerization tools like Docker and Kubernetes are widely used in modern software development.Monitoring and logging tools are essential for maintaining the health and performance of software applications. They provide real-time insights into how applications are performing, and enable developers to identify and address issues before they become critical. Popular monitoring and logging tools include New Relic, Datadog, and Splunk.
Database Development
Database development is the process of designing, building, and maintaining a database to store and manage information. Databases are critical components of many software applications, as they enable businesses to store, retrieve, and analyze data in a structured and organized way. Here are some key aspects of database development.The design of a database is a critical component of database development. It involves identifying the data that needs to be stored, and determining how it should be structured and organized. This process involves creating data models, which define the relationships between different types of data.

Once a database has been designed and built, it needs to be managed and maintained over time. This involves tasks such as adding and removing data, ensuring data integrity and security, and optimizing database performance. Database management tools like SQL Server Management Studio, MySQL Workbench, and Oracle Enterprise Manager are commonly used for these tasks.Data migration is the process of moving data from one database to another, typically during a database upgrade or system migration. This can be a complex process, as it involves ensuring that data is transferred accurately and securely, without losing any important information.

Software Advisory Services
Software advisory services refer to consulting services that help businesses make informed decisions about their software development projects. These services typically provide guidance on a range of topics, including software architecture, project management, technology selection, and software development best practices. Here are some key aspects of software advisory services.Software advisory services can help businesses choose the right technologies and platforms for their software projects. This involves analyzing the business needs, assessing the available options, and recommending the best solutions based on factors such as scalability, security, and cost.
Software advisory services can provide guidance on software architecture, which involves designing the overall structure and organization of a software application. This includes identifying the key components of the application, determining how they interact with each other, and ensuring that the architecture is scalable and maintainable over time.Software advisory services can help businesses manage their software development projects more effectively. This involves defining project requirements, establishing project timelines and budgets, and ensuring that the project stays on track and on budget throughout the development lifecycle.
Our Clients Speak!
Get in touch and let's get started
Address : 29925 Sunnyslope Rd, Piedra, CA 93649, United States
Email : [email protected]